The bladder has muscular tissues that tighten up when you require to pee. When the bladder muscles tighten up, pee is displaced of your bladder with a tube called the urethra. At the exact same time, sphincter muscles around the urethra relax to allow the urine out of your body. Every person might benefit from reinforcing their pelvic floor muscle mass with pelvic floor workouts. Stress incontinence is generally the result of the weakening of or damage to the muscle mass made use of to avoid urination, such as the pelvic flooring muscles and the urethral sphincter.

The very first is that stress and anxiety develops the so-called fight-or-flight reaction that boosts the sensitivity of the nervous system. Everyone experiences this in response to stress and anxiety, but in people with OAB, basic reflexes such as bladder invalidating can become stimulated a lot more quickly. Study suggests that almost one-half of individuals with OAB experience signs of anxiousness, with almost one-quarter having moderate-to-severe anxiousness. Those who experience anxiousness as a result of OAB likewise have higher levels of stress and depression than those who do not. What is the first line treatment for stress and anxiety urinary incontinence?

First-line treatment consists of educating the individual some behavioral therapies such as bladder training and toileting habits, way of living modifications, nullifying journals, dietary changes, staying clear of bladder toxic irritants (such as caffeine and cigarette smoking), pelvic floor muscle mass training (PFMT), and biofeedback.

When a person leakages urine during a cough, sneeze, laugh, or other physical activity, it's referred to as stress urinary incontinence. It's one of the most typical type of urinary system incontinence in younger ladies, yet can happen throughout a woman's life expectancy and tends to worsen as individuals grow older.
